A 61-year-old office worker who was arrested for setting fire to an apartment in Yatomi City, Aichi Prefecture, killing three people, was suspected of setting fire to a large pile of clothes on the first floor of the apartment, police said. On the morning of the 3rd of this month, a two-story wooden apartment building burned down in Hirashima-cho, Yatomi City, Aichi Prefecture, killing a 68-year-old man and a 57-year-old woman who lived in the same room on the first floor, and a 66-year-old woman who lived on the second floor. Suspect Shinobu Sato (61), a company employee who also lives in Yatomi City, was charged with murder and arson on the 29th, as he was accused of starting the fire with the intention of killing the residents in the fire that killed three people. , was arrested.



Upon investigation, he admitted the charges, saying, ``There is no doubt about it.''



According to the police investigation, based on the circumstances at the scene, Sato is suspected of setting fire to a large amount of clothing that was piled up in front of his room on the first floor of the apartment.



Although no oil components were detected at the scene, it is believed that the fire spread quickly due to flammable clothing being ignited.



It is believed that Sato was acquainted with the three people who died, so police have set up an investigation headquarters at Kanie Police Station to investigate the details of the incident.
